First-Line Supervisors of Construction Trades and Extraction Workers in Burlington-South Burlington, VT, command an impressive average annual salary of $88,450. This figure notably surpasses the national average of $84,960, suggesting that regional economic factors and demand within Vermont's construction sector contribute to this elevated compensation. The specific needs and economic landscape of the Burlington-South Burlington area likely play a crucial role in setting this higher pay scale for supervisory roles.

First-Line Supervisors of Construction Trades and Extraction Workers Salary Distribution in Burlington-South Burlington, VT
Career progression for First-Line Supervisors of Construction Trades and Extraction Workers is significantly influenced by experience. Entry-level positions typically represent the lower end of the salary spectrum, while seasoned professionals with extensive experience and a proven track record in managing complex projects command higher earnings. The percentile gaps in salary distribution clearly signify the substantial career advancement and earning potential available as one moves from junior to senior supervisory roles.
| Experience Level | Market Percentile | Annual Wage | Hourly Rate |
|---|---|---|---|
| ApprenticeLearning trade under supervision. Classroom + OJT. | 10% (Entry) | $61,520 | $29.6 |
| JourneymanLicensed/Certified. Works independently on standard tasks. | 25% (Junior) | $66,338 | $31.9 |
| Senior TechnicianHandles complex installations & troubleshooting. | 50% (Median) | $79,570 | $38.3 |
| Foreman / MasterSupervises crews, handles permits & code compliance. | 75% (Senior) | $110,563 | $53.2 |
| SuperintendentSite management, business owner, or master tradesman. | 90% (Expert) | $124,680 | $59.9 |

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 430 employees in the Burlington-South Burlington, VT area with a job density of 3.567 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
